Transaction 75e75bfde32e6f8bbd35e5702a393bf0927a4db155ca899b9138d15504a5dae1

1 Input
2 Outputs
  • 75e75bfde32e6f8bbd35e5702a393bf0927a4db155ca899b9138d15504a5dae1:0
  • value  1000000
    address  2NCewhTedAgjauzCxBpyFUwRPikxQksjyQE
  • 75e75bfde32e6f8bbd35e5702a393bf0927a4db155ca899b9138d15504a5dae1:1
  • value  6099668
    address  2N2Q5oRhgrDVf7JpLRXia6VyXs2Zvt13qAy